Gaming Industry Retail Analytics: Behind the Revenue
The gaming industry relies heavily on retail analytics to maximize player engagement and revenue. From free-to-play models to premium DLC strategies, game publishers track numerous metrics to understand player behavior and spending patterns. This trivia question explores one of the key metrics used to evaluate the success of monetization strategies in modern gaming.
